Rewati - Pratappur, Surajpur
Rewati is a village situated in the Pratappur tehsil of Surajpur district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 44 km from Pratappur and around 64 km from Ambikapur. Rewati village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Rewati is 432203. The village covers a total geographical area of 1005.54 hectares and falls under the 496223 pincode. Pratappur is the nearest town, located about 44 km away.
Rewati village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Rewati
As per Census 2011, Rewati village has a total population of 1,676 people, consisting of 909 males and 767 females. The village has 381 households and a sex ratio of 843 females per 1,000 males. There are 258 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 940 literate and 736 illiterate residents. Additionally, 43 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 507 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Rewati
Rewati is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Karonji, while the nearest airport is Lal Bahadur Shastri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 165.2 km.
